Description: 
At 121 AM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king a strong thunderstorm near Dover, moving east at 50 mph. H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 50 mph and pea size hail. SOURCE...Radar indicated. IMPACT...Gusty winds could knock down tree limbs and blow around unsecured objects. Minor hail damage to vegetation is possible. Locations impacted include... Clarksville, Dover, Erin, Tennessee Ridge, Vanleer, Cumberland City, Slayden, Houston County Airport, Indian Mound, Palmyra, Cunningham, and Woodlawn. This includes Interstate 24 between mile markers 8 and 17.
Instruction: 
If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building. A Tornado Watch remains in effect until 500 AM CDT for Middle Tennessee.
